Mental Health in Garden City, MS - What is Mental Health
Mental health is defined as the condition of our emotional, cognitive, and behavioral state. Simply put: It’s the state of our minds. It can impact everything from how we think and feel, to our actions and stimulus responses.
Our mental health can have a significant impact on our overall quality of life. Our relationships, careers, and finances can all suffer. It effects our self-esteem, changes how we make decisions, how we communicate, and even our learning capabilities.
Even though we cannot actually see or measure it, our mental health how we interact with the world around us. Ultimately, it makes up the very fibers of who we are.

Paying for Garden City Mental Health Rehab
Everything costs something - including mental healthcare The cost of housing, medication, therapy, and all other aspects of recovery can add up. Someone has to pay them. In the United States, the most common method of paying for any type of health care is insurance. However, this isn’t the only option. Additional payment options include Medicare and Medicaid, self-payment, scholarships, and free programs:
- Private Insurance may be available through your employer or your spouse/parent’s employer. You can also sign up for your own private insurance plan directly through a private insurance provider.
- Subsidized Private Insurance is available through healthcare.gov to people who have an income below a certain threshold, but also do not qualify for medicare/medicaid.
- Medicare - A government-funded healthcare option available to individuals over the age of 65.
- Medicaid - A government-funded healthcare option available to low-income individuals and families.Medicare/Medicaid- Government-funded healthcare options for those below a certain income or over the age of 65.
- Cash Pay] - Those who can afford it may pay for their mental health rehabilitation Garden City out-of-pocket. Payment plans and credit options may be available for self-pay clients.
- Scholarships - Occasionally, mental health centers Garden City offer a scholarship for individuals who show a strong yearning and commitment to healing, but otherwise would not have the financial means] to pay for [the treatment they need.
- “Free” Programs - Some local governments, religious institutions, and non-profit organizations dedicate funds to provide mental health rehabilitation to their local community. However, there may be a long waiting period in areas with a greater need for these services.
